Teacher Talks: Who is Responsible for Teenagers’ Destructive Behaviour? Opening Hook: More Than Just ‘Rebellion’ Why is it becoming so common to see a lack of empathy in today’s youth? Why do so many teenagers disregard the emotions of their elders and younger ones, comfortably living in their own digital bubble? The root of many destructive acts lies in unchecked emotions - anger, revenge, jealousy, greed, and the reckless thrill they call masti. These are not issues that can be solved with money, property, or recognition . They are deep mental, emotional, and psychological disturbances that demand awareness, guidance, and introspection. Healing starts only when we take responsibility, both as individuals and as a society.
